Cuban President Miguel Mario Diaz-Canel Bermudez in his Twitter account denounced as sham the US' argument that Cuba might be implicated in the drug trafficking by Venezuela.
Cuban Foreign Minister Bruno Rodriguez Parrilla rejected the US claim as unilateral and groundless, while the Cuban Foreign Ministry sent a note of protest to the US embassy in Havana to dismiss the allegation as frame.
